Spy Shots: Audi TT RS... that won't be made, info pg.2

Caught testing in Germany, this white prototype looks similar to the test hacks originally spied in Finnish cold-weather testing late last year. But under the skin, this machine features a more performance-focused package.
Details are still relatively scarce about the RS - but it is tipped to use a new twin-turbocharged version of the ubiquitous two-litre TSFI four-cylinder engine. No details on power output yet, but given that single-blower version of that unit already produce 250bhp, it's safe to expect a figure around, or in excess of, 300bhp. That will put the car at least 50bhp above the current range-topper, the 3.2-litre V6 model. The twin-turbo engine is likely to be mated to six-speed manual and S-tronic transmissions.
The TT RS is expected to break cover officially before the end of this year. It will be eagerly awaited by performance enthusiasts - unlike the original car, the new model has good enough driving dynamics to cope with the extra grunt.
